Output f284834925252f629dba9629f2d417d52f0b5d032c9a8f16921816736e879d84:2

value
12484723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 597aef6fbe5f82f17a6aded26dc371532602aaf4 OP_EQUALVERIFY OP_CHECKSIG
address
19A8QmVuxF9WsSLPpte3QbKwh8VjVbzpmX
transaction
f284834925252f629dba9629f2d417d52f0b5d032c9a8f16921816736e879d84
confirmations
384259
spent
true